On this episode of the Intentional Churches Podcast, Doug sits down with longtime broadcaster, ministry leader, and AI researcher Drew Dickens for a timely and thought-provoking conversation on AI, spirituality, and the future of the Church.

With more than 30 years of vocational ministry experience—and a front-row seat to the rise of artificial intelligence—Drew helps church leaders move beyond fear and hype to thoughtfully engage how AI is already shaping the pulpit, the pew, and spiritual formation.

Together, Doug and Drew explore:
  • Why AI is morally neutral—and how the Church must lead with discernment instead of fear
  • How AI is quietly becoming a spiritual authority in people’s lives
  • The threat AI poses to embodiment, community, and relational discipleship
  • What pastors need to understand about how congregants are already using AI for therapy, prayer, and guidance
  • How church leaders can use AI responsibly as a tool, not a replacement for Spirit-led formation
  • Practical ways AI can support relational evangelism without replacing human connection
Drew also shares a powerful personal story that illustrates both the real comfort and the real dangers of AI—and why everything must ultimately be brought back into Spirit-filled community.
